Transaction 7e3c006644d026262db1128d82cfdb8406bbbef26a88db00340445feec45e392
1 Input
1 Output
-
7e3c006644d026262db1128d82cfdb8406bbbef26a88db00340445feec45e392:0
- value
- 24876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 118ea1ef3d93cbb3f8564894700a46def26e415d OP_EQUAL
- address
- 33HrH66VBTXU9SMEtXWuQ9nA4Gh9PR7Mtq